Output e93850d761737ded2de365579f16be20a24118e6db940f42fe873e44cab132b8:0

value
652587400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d68749157a1322b64ae706df8c492a9c89f8d5 OP_EQUAL
address
MJv6K9ZjdikRMBEXUHfH7zsAhE6BWuyWxk
transaction
e93850d761737ded2de365579f16be20a24118e6db940f42fe873e44cab132b8
spent
true